Browse > Article

A Biologically Inspired Intelligent PID Controller Tuning for AVR Systems  

Kim Dong-Hwa (School of Electrical, Electronic, Control & Instrumentation Engineering, Hanbat National University)
Cho Jae-Hoon (School of Electrical & Computer Engineering, Chungbuk National University)
Publication Information
International Journal of Control, Automation, and Systems / v.4, no.5, 2006 , pp. 624-636 More about this Journal
Abstract
This paper proposes a hybrid approach involving Genetic Algorithm (GA) and Bacterial Foraging (BF) for tuning the PID controller of an AVR. Recently the social foraging behavior of E. coli bacteria has been used to solve optimization problems. We first illustrate the proposed method using four test functions and the performance of the algorithm is studied with an emphasis on mutation, crossover, variation of step sizes, chemotactic steps, and the life time of the bacteria. Further, the proposed algorithm is used for tuning the PID controller of an AVR. Simulation results are very encouraging and this approach provides us a novel hybrid model based on foraging behavior with a possible new connection between evolutionary forces in social foraging and distributed non-gradient optimization algorithm design for global optimization over noisy surfaces.
Keywords
Bacterial foraging optimization; genetic algorithm; hybrid system; optimal algorithm;
Citations & Related Records

Times Cited By Web Of Science : 9  (Related Records In Web of Science)
Times Cited By SCOPUS : 13
연도 인용수 순위
1 M. Dotoli, G. Maione, D. Naso, and E. B. Turchiano, 'Genetic identification of dynamical systems with static nonlinearities,' Proc. of IEEE SMCia/01, Mountain Workshop Soft Computing Industrial Applications, Blacksburg, VA, pp. 65-70, June 25-27, 2001
2 G. J. Gray, D. J. Murray-Smith, Y. Li, K. C. Sharman, and T. Weinbrenner, 'Nonlinear model structure identification using genetic programming,' Contr. Eng. Practice, vol. 6, no. 11, pp. 1341-1352, 1998   DOI   ScienceOn
3 K. Kristinnson and G. A. Dumont, 'System identification and control using genetic algorithms,' IEEE Trans. System, Man, Cybern., vol. 22, pp. 1033-1046, Sept.-Oct. 1992   DOI   ScienceOn
4 B. Maione, D. Naso, and B. Turchiano, 'GARA: A genetic algorithm with resolution adaptation for solving system identification problems,' Proc. of Eur. Control Conf., Porto, Portugal, pp. 3570-3575, Sept. 4-7, 2001
5 C. M. Fonseca and P. J. Fleming, 'Multiobjective optimization and multiple constraint handling with evolutionary algorithms-Part I: A unified formulation', '-Part II: Application example,' IEEE Trans. System, Man, Cybern. A: Systems and Humans, vol. 28, no. 1, pp. 26-47, Jan. 1998   DOI   ScienceOn
6 J. Arabas, Z. Michalewicz, and J. Mulawka, 'GAVaPS-A genetic algorithm with varying population size,' Proc. of IEEE Int. Conf. on Evolutionary Computation, Orlando, pp. 73-78, 1994
7 R. J. Collins and D. R. Jefferson, 'Selection in massively parallel genetic algorithms,' Proc. of the Fourth Intl. Conf. on Genetic Algorithms, pp. 249-256, 1991
8 D. H. Kim, 'Intelligent PID controller tuning of AVR system using GA and PSO,' Proc. of IEEE Intelligent Computing, Lecture Notes in Computer Science Proceeding of Springer, Hefei, China, Aug. 23-26, 2005
9 D. H. Kim and J. I. Park, 'Loss minimization control of induction motor using GA-PSO,' Lecture Notes in Computer Science Proceeding of Springer (KES 2005), Melbourne, Australia, Sep. 12-15, 2005
10 D. H. Kim, 'Robust tuning of PID controllers with disturbance rejection using bacterial foraging based optimization,' WSEAS Trans. on Systems, vol. 3, no. 9, pp. 2834-2840, 2004
11 D. H. Kim and J. I. Park, 'Intelligent tuning of PID controller for AVR system using a hybrid GA-PSO approach,' Lecture Notes in Computer Science Proceeding of Springer, Atlanta, May 12-15, 2005
12 Z. Michalewicz, Genetic Algorithms+Data Structures=Evolution Programs, Springer- Verlag, New York, 1999
13 D. H. Kim and J. H. Cho, 'Intelligent control of AVR system using GA-BF,' Lecture Notes in Computer Science Proceeding of Springer Melbourne, Australia (KES 2005), June 12-15, 2005
14 C.-L. Lin and H.-W. Su, 'Intelligent control theory in guidance and control system design: An overview,' Proc. of Natul. Sci., Counc. ROC(A), vol. 24, no. 1, pp. 15-30, 2000
15 W. J. Bell, Searching Behavior: The Behavioral Ecology of Finding Resources, Chapman and Hall, London, England, 1991
16 D. W. Stephens and J. R. Krebs, Foraging Theory, Princeton University Press, Princeton, New Jersey, 1986
17 D. H. Kim, 'Robust tuning of embedded intelligent PID controller for induction motor using bacterial foraging based optimization,' Lecture Notes in Computer Science Proceeding of Springer, ICESS2004, Zhejiang University, Hanzhou, China, Dec. 9-10, 2004
18 K. M. Passino, 'Biomimicry of bacterial forag ing for distributed optimization and control,' IEEE Control Systems Magazine, vol. 22, no. 3, pp. 52-67, 2002   DOI
19 S. Tsutsui and D. E. Goldberg, 'Simplex crossover and linkage identification: Singlestage evolution vs. multi-stage evolution,' Proc. of IEEE Int. Conf. Evolutionary Computation, pp. 974-979, 2002
20 H. Yoshida, K. Kawata, and Y. Fukuyama, 'A particle swarm optimization for reactive power and voltage control considering voltage security assessment,' IEEE Trans. Power Syst., vol. 15, pp. 1232-1239, November 2000   DOI   ScienceOn
21 D. H. Kim and J. H. Cho, 'Adaptive tuning of PID controller for multivariable system using bacterial foraging based optimization,' Lecture Notes in Computer Science Proceeding of Springer, Poland, June 12-15, 2005
22 K. M. Passino, Biomimicry of Bacterial Foraging for Distributed Optimization, University Press, Princeton, New Jersey, 2001
23 P. J. Fleming and R. C. Purshouse, 'Evolutionary algorithms in control system engineering: A survey,' Control Eng. Practice, vol. 10, pp. 1223-1241, 2002   DOI   ScienceOn
24 J. Alcock, Animal Behavior: An Evolutionary Approach, Sinauer Associates, Sunderland, Massachusetts, 1998
25 D. Grunbaum, 'Schooling as a strategy for taxis in a noisy environment,' Evolutionary Ecology, vol. 12, pp. 503-522, 1998   DOI   ScienceOn
26 J.-O. Krah and J. Holtz, 'High performance current regulation and efficient PWM implementation for low-inductance servo motors,' IEEE Trans. Ind. App., vol. 35, pp. 1039-1049, Sep./Oct. 1999   DOI   ScienceOn
27 C.-F. Juang, 'A hybrid of genetic algorithm and particle swarm optimization for recurrent network design,' IEEE Trans. on Systems, Man and Cybernetics, Part B, vol. 34, no. 2, pp. 997- 1006, April 2004   DOI   ScienceOn
28 R. Tanese, 'Distributed genetic algorithm,' Proc. of Int. Conf. Genetic Algorithms, pp. 434-439, 1989
29 D. H. Kim and J. I. Park, 'Improvement of genetic algorithm using PSO and euclidean data distance,' Proc. of IEEE Intelligent Computing, Lecture Notes in Computer Science Proceeding of Springer, Aug. 23-26, China